Social Cues and Body Language in First Impressions, Dating events near me

Social cues and body language can greatly impact the initial impression made at a dating event. For instance, a person who maintains eye contact and smiles frequently is likely to be perceived as more confident and approachable. Conversely, a person who fidgets excessively or avoids eye contact may give the impression of being nervous or uninterested. A 2015 study published in the Journal of Nonverbal Behavior found that participants who received a friendly smile from an opponent were more likely to perceive that opponent as being approachable and trustworthy.

  • Confident body language, such as maintaining eye contact and standing up straight, can convey a sense of self-assurance and confidence.
  • Nervous body language, such as fidgeting or avoiding eye contact, can create an impression of lack of confidence or interest.

Types of Dating Events

There are various types of dating events, each with its unique format and benefits. Some of the most effective types of events include:

  1. Speed Dating: This event involves short, timed interactions between participants, allowing for a rapid assessment of potential matches.
  2. Mixers: These events provide a more relaxed atmosphere, enabling participants to engage in casual conversations and get to know each other in a social setting.
  3. Group Dates: This type of event involves larger groups of participants, often with shared interests or activities, promoting socialization and potential connections.

Unique and Creative Activities at Modern Dating Events

Dating events now incorporate a variety of activities beyond the traditional speed dating and casual mixers. Some examples of unique and creative activities include:

  • Art classes: Participants can engage in painting, drawing, or pottery, allowing for a more relaxed and creative atmosphere.
  • Escape rooms: This activity encourages teamwork and problem-solving, fostering a sense of camaraderie among participants.
  • Cooking classes: Participants can learn new recipes and cooking techniques while socializing with others who share similar interests.
  • Outdoor activities: Events may include hiking, biking, or other outdoor pursuits, providing opportunities for participants to engage in physical activity and explore the local environment.

These activities allow participants to interact with others in a more relaxed and engaging way, increasing the chances of meaningful connections.

Benefits and Drawbacks of Group Activities vs. One-on-One Interactions

Group activities can offer a sense of community and shared experience, but they also present challenges for individuals who prefer one-on-one interactions. Some benefits of group activities include:

  • Increased opportunities for socialization: Group activities allow participants to interact with multiple people, expanding their social circle and potential connections.
  • Diverse perspectives: Group settings can expose participants to different viewpoints and experiences, fostering a more well-rounded understanding of others.
  • Relaxed atmosphere: Group activities can create a more relaxed atmosphere, allowing participants to feel more at ease and open to new connections.

On the other hand, group settings can also have drawbacks, such as:

  • Difficulty in meaningful connections: With multiple people around, it can be challenging to establish meaningful connections and have in-depth conversations.
  • Overwhelming environment: Group settings can be overwhelming, making it difficult for some individuals to navigate and feel comfortable.

Importance of a Growth Mindset

According to Carol Dweck’s groundbreaking work, individuals with a growth mindset believe that their abilities and intelligence can be developed through hard work, dedication, and persistence. In contrast, those with a fixed mindset believe that their abilities and intelligence are inherent and unchangeable. A growth mindset allows individuals to approach challenges with a sense of curiosity and openness, rather than fear and anxiety.

Reframing Negative Thoughts

Reframing negative thoughts can be achieved through cognitive restructuring. This involves acknowledging and challenging negative thoughts, and replacing them with more balanced and realistic alternatives. For instance, instead of thinking “I’m not good enough,” a person can reframe this thought to “I’m not a good match for this person, but there are many other people out there who may be a better fit.”

Designing a Sample Program for a Themed Speed Dating Event

A well-designed program can make or break the success of a themed speed dating event. For instance, creating a sample program for a “Retro Night” themed event could incorporate activities like:

  • Music: Play a curated playlist of 1940s-1960s hits in the background, or hire a live band to perform popular dance numbers from the era.
  • Decor: Transform the venue into a nostalgic setting with vintage decorations, such as old cameras, record players, and vintage posters.
  • Icebreaker Activities:
    • “Guess the Song” contest, where guests have to identify the song and artist being played over the loudspeaker.
    • A “Vintage Dance-Off” competition, where guests can show off their best dance moves to classic dance music.
  • Awards ceremony at the end of the event, where guests can receive a “Best Dressed” award or a “Best Dance Move” award, based on audience voting.

Examples of Unique and Fun Activities for Singles’ Events

In addition to speed dating, singles’ events can include a variety of unique and fun activities to cater to different interests and preferences. For example, incorporating activities like karaoke or trivia nights can make the event more interactive and engaging. Some examples include:

  • Karaoke Night: Set up a karaoke machine and let guests take turns singing their favorite songs, either solo or in groups. This encourages socialization, confidence, and a bit of friendly competition.
  • Trivia Night: Create a trivia competition with questions on a range of topics, from history to pop culture, and offer prizes for the winners.
  • DIY Craft Station: Set up a craft station where guests can make their own accessories, such as handmade jewelry or customized t-shirts.
